Pdf scripting api js

About the tutorial javascript is a lightweight, interpreted programming language. Api stands for application program interface, which can be defined as a set of methods of communication between various software components. Apr 15, 2020 use tutorials to start building an app with the arcgis api for javascript. The javascript api enables you to more easily embed reports into your. On my most recent assignment i was faced with the challenge of downloading a pdf file from an api and displaying it in the browser.

For some reason your suggested change could not be submitted. If your text is longer than the text field you will get an invalid argument error, which is raised by the scripting api. To use this information, you should be familiar with the basic theory and practice of scripting in unity which is explained in the scripting section of our manual. Find out more about javascript and how its integrated into acrobat here. The sap gui scripting api pa251 exercises solutions christian cohrs, gisbert loff, sap ag. This html skeleton just links to a css and javascript file, loads in a font, and contains a div with a root id. Interactive api reference for the javascript file object. Here we learn javascript, starting from scratch and go on to advanced concepts like oop. However these files are only up to indesign cs6 and not searchable so i started. Custom pdf rendering in javascript with mozillas pdf.

Learn how to do mapping, geocoding, routing, and other spatial analytics. Convert htmlcss content to a sleek multiple page pdf file. Introducing the new power bi javascript api microsoft. Also, do all pdf viewers support javascript actions. This tutorial will cover the fundamentals of scripting in unity and also introduce key elements of the application programming interface api. I am trying to edit a pdf document using that adobe javascript api. Use tutorials to start building an app with the arcgis api for javascript. This javascript api is an interface to this service. Read about integrating jspdf into your browser based javascript web application and exporting generic htmlcss to pdf. Developers of blogs, forums and wiki systems can use this api to provide a pdf button. Introduced with office 2016, the word javascript api provides stronglytyped objects that you can use to access objects and metadata in a word document.

Use javascript apis in scripts you write to change the functionality of applications, or when you create new applications. Useful to have as a reference, as it gives quick explanations and examples for different concepts. Over the last several years, javascript has expanded its footprint from the browser to other programming environments like node. In this tutorial, learn how to code acrobat javascript, including testing and debugging code with the acrobat javascript console window. Adobe acrobat dc sdk javascript for acrobat api reference for microsoft windows and mac os. These acrobatspecific objects enable a developer to manipulate a pdf file, allowing the pdf file to communicate with a database, modify its appearance, and so on. Download demo github project mozilla and individual contributors. Well be using javascript to add everything from here out. Unfortunately, adobe has put restrictions on reader so that it does not have all the capabilities of acrobat professional. Api application programming interface can be considered as a set of rules that are shared by a particular service. Documentation for all arcgis api for javascript classes, methods, and properties. In this article, we will see a bit of what you can do with it. Javascript can indeed supercharge your pdf documents.

Use the tableau javascript api to integrate tableau visualizations into your own web applications. Sap gui scripting only allows you to enter data that the end user can enter. In compat api mode, jspdf has the same api as mrrios original version, which means full compatibility with plugins. Enhance pdf forms with javascript if you have attempted the previous pdf howtos, you will be aware that you can create some powerful forms by using scribus and acrobat reader. How to convert htmlcss to pdf using javascript a free. The javascript api for office that is used in apps for office that are created for the office 20 versions of access, word, excel, outlook, project standard, and project professional. However, some of them are api breaking, which is why there is an api switch between two api modes. Marklogic server table of contents marklogic 10may, 2019 node. Javascript for acrobat 3d annotations api reference acrobat.

Get code samples for mapping, visualization, and spatial analysis. Nitropdf has this link nitropdf javascript in pdf files, but it. Adobe photoshop cc javascript scripting reference for windows and macintosh. Cabrillo js camera functions to provide camera access for bar code scanning. This solution takes your existing interactive pdf form and makes it. Documentation for using javascript code inside a pdf file stack. Arrayutil api is a script include with useful functions for working with javascript arrays. Probably you are looking for javascript for acrobat api reference. Previously messages would just be posted to the parent window by pdf.

Now, using the api reference, the above alert can be made less foreboding. An acrobat javascript primer with simple pdf examples gnostice. By the end of the tutorial, you will have seen most of the basic functionality of the earth engine api. The poster is presented in pdf format, and is intended to be printed at 22 inches by. How to code adobe javascript, how to code pdf javascript. Interactive api reference for the javascript filereader object. These rules determine in which format and with which command set your application can access the service, as well as what data this service can return in a response. Here are some of the things that you can do with the javascript api. Automate your pdf processes with scripting youtube. Read what our members have to say about a note on javascript compatibility the acrobat. How to connect to an api with javascript tania rascia.

There are also additional series of thematic articles. This section introduces the java scripting api and describes how the java scripting api defined by jsr 223 is used to embed scripts in your java applications. Thank you for helping us improve the quality of unity documentation. Introduced with office 20, the common api can be used to access features such as ui, dialogs, and client settings that are common across multiple types of. Cabrillo js is a client side javascript api for accessing capabilities inside servicenow native mobile applications. Javascript js is a lightweight, interpreted, or justintime compiled programming language with firstclass functions. The other day i was asked by a client of mine to create a convenient macro for adding watermarks or letterheads to word documents. The acrobat javascript dom is the topic of this website, and it is mostly the same for every version of acrobat since version 7. Level javascripts to define variables and functions that are global in scope to the entire document or to execute a script when the pdf. Normally, the api would provide a jsonobject with a link to the pdf, which can then be used to open a new browser tabwindow and the browser or. The api has been developed for blogs, forums, wiki systems and other articlebased internet software to create pdf files in an easy way. Learning to program javascript for adobe acrobat posted on january 3, 2017 by karl heinz kremer this is a bit longer than usual, so let me add a table of contents here that allows you to jump straight to the section you are interested in. Adobe acrobat dc sdk javascript for acrobat api reference for microsoft windows and mac os edition 1. Learn how to use javascript in your pdf documents and forms.

For the complete list of properties and methods that the worksheet and worksheetcollection objects support, see worksheet object javascript api for excel and worksheetcollection object javascript api for excel. It is designed for creating networkcentric applications. The maps javascript api features four basic map types roadmap, satellite, hybrid, and terrain which you can modify using layers and styles, controls and events, and various services and libraries. Display visualizations from tableau server, tableau public, and tableau online in web pages. The maps javascript api lets you customize maps with your own content and imagery for display on web pages and mobile devices. Documentation for using javascript code inside a pdf file. This article describes how to use the excel javascript api to build addins for excel 2016 or later. No part of this publication whether in hardcopy or electronic form. With new html5 api s canvas, svg, video, audio and etc we can do things lot easier now than before. How to enhance your pdf forms with javascript scribus wiki. A generalpurpose, web standardsbased platform for parsing and rendering pdfs. This article provides code samples that show how to perform common tasks with worksheets using the excel javascript api. No part of this publication whether in hardcopy or electronic form may be reproduced or transmitted, in any form or by any means, electronic, mechanical, photocopying, recording, or. See here for an index of existing javascript operations that.

It also provides a number of examples with java classes, which demonstrate the features of the java scripting api. All information contained herein is the property of adobe systems incorporated. I dont like the representation in the object model viewer provided by the adobe extendscript toolkit and hence used the html version from jongware on a daily basis. Arcgis api for javascript arcgis for developers latest. Foxit cloud is a great solution to centralize form management and distribution, as well as securely manage and send pdf documents. An word addin interacts with objects in word by using the javascript api for office, which includes two javascript object models. Build javascript code that runs on the web server or in the web browser. Javascript was a language used for basic things like form validations. How to make iterator usable inside async callback function. Javascript ee, part 3, use java scripting api with jsp. Well be focusing specifically on web apis, which allow a web server to interact with thirdparty software. However, some advanced features like transformation matrices and patterns wont work. Javascript is a highlevel programming language that can be used to perform a range of operations. Filereader is used to read the contents of a blob or file.

This is an alternative documentation for adobe extendscript api and the indesign object model. This tutorial provides examples of how to use earth engine to analyze geospatial raster and vector data. Photoshop cs2 scripting guide pdf, 693 kb photoshop cs2 applescript reference guide pdf, 1. The following reference and scripting guides are available to assist you with development for photoshop cs2 software. To change document contents in response to some events. Javascript in pdf is most often used for the following tasks. Pdf has set of features for creating documents that could change their contents in response to reader actions. Work with worksheets using the excel javascript api office. Learn how to program in javascript for acrobat using a standard javascript book. Convert htmlcss content to a sleek multiple page pdf file using jspdf javascript library codementor. Word javascript api overview office addins microsoft docs. Today we are excited to announce the release of our new javascript api, which provides bidirectional communication between power bi reports and your application.

The scripting reference is organised according to the classes available to scripts which are described along with their methods, properties and any other information relevant to their use. File is a blob that represents a file from the filesystem. Fork of chrome pdf extension to work as webui page in electron electron pdf viewer. Requirement sets can be specific to office hosts, such as the excelapi 1. Learning to program javascript for adobe acrobat khkonsulting. One way is simply to use foxit cloud forms publisher. While it is most wellknown as the scripting language for web pages, many nonbrowser environments also use it, such as node. In other words, an api allows software to communicate with another software. Create the perfect wet signature stamp from a photo or scan of your written signature. All information contained herein is the property of adobe inc. Collection of sample acrobat javascriot snippets for processing pdf documents in adobe acrobat. For example, for acrobat dc this folder is located in c.

Main course contains 2 parts which cover javascript as a programming language and working with a browser. This section of the documentation contains details of the scripting api that unity provides. Mar 22, 2011 with new bluebeam pdf revu extreme, you can write scripts to automate your workflow processes and increase efficiency. The scripting host in a web browser exposes the host objects such as window, document dom and location objects to the javascript engine. When i look at the api, i see code that looks like. Although we cannot accept all submissions, we do read each suggested change from our users and will make updates where applicable. Our goal is to create a generalpurpose, web standardsbased platform for parsing and rendering pdfs. Engage over 25 script commands to stamp, combine and secure pdf files, rotate. An acrobat javascript primer with simple pdf examples. Javascript is very easy to implement because it is integrated with html.

In advanced api mode, jspdf has the api youre used from the yworksfork version. Fundamental programming concepts with the excel javascript. Drag and drop graphical editor for creating dialog boxes for dynamic stamps and automation scripts. Acrobat javascript implements extensions, in the form of new objects and their accompanying methods and properties, to the javascript programming language. Can you tell me how i insert the javascript into a pdf form.

Similarly, in adobe reader, adobe acrobat and other applications, the viewer exposes several host objects to the javascript engine. One of such features is the ability to use javascript in pdf documents. The most common uses for javascript in forms are formatting data, calculating data, validating data, and assigning an action. Data collection functionality is part the service, and no javascript coding is required. The most comprehensive, organized and convenient resource for learning and enhancing your skills with acrobat and pdf javascript. How to open a pdf downloaded from an api with javascript. It will add plugins bookmark all pages menu to the adobe acrobat. In this infographic, learn how to build a button for a fillable pdf form that automatically spawns a new page. The name space for cabrillo js attachment functions. Sap teched 03 las vegas 1 script recording and playback the examples in this workshop were designed for sap gui for windows 6.

The best documentation on using javascript inside a pdf document that i could find was from adobe adobe acrobat javascript scripting guide. Some databases, like mongodb and couchdb, also use javascript as their programming language. Nitropdf has this link nitropdf javascript in pdf files, but it basically just says it supports what adobe has. It introduces core concepts that are fundamental to using the api and provides guidance for performing specific tasks such as reading or writing to a large range, updating all cells in range, and more. Understanding the office javascript api office addins. Best of two worlds acrobat pdf scripting using visualbasic.

The javascript console can be used to add javascript to documents in pdf xchange editor. In addition to features provided by qt script there are following functions, types, objects and mime types. But inside browserplugin there isnt a notion of a parent window. Tutorials, tools, scripts and samples for scripting acrobat and pdf. Copyq provides scripting capabilities to automatically handle clipboard changes, organize items, change settings and much more. Also, you can queue up multiple actions, such as setting properties or invoking methods, and run them as a batch of commands with a single call to sync. Web pages are not the only place where javascript is used. Javascript for acrobat api reference, version 8 pdf, 7. This javascript api is usually referred to as the document object model. Javascript is the crossplatform scripting language of the adobe acrobat family of products that. Now the javascript can do so many things which were only possible by serverside technologies such as php and. How to add javascript functionality to pdf forms without.

688 657 757 206 1240 45 200 1315 823 1055 1448 676 1497 1505 71 15 681 701 1195 1308 1155 134 974 622 1176 739 230 1042 339 1191 869 1189 535 620 117 1134 34